Third Place at the Asian Cup Can Help Push UAE Football to Greater Heights
ABU DHABI (AFC) - AFC President Sheikh Salman Bin Ebrahim Al Khalifah has reaffirmed the leading position the United Arab Emirates holds in Asian football, while hailing the nation’s recent footballing achievements.
On Saturday, Sheikh Salman met with HRH Sheikh Hazza Bin Zayed Al Nahyan, Honorary President of the United Arab Emirates (UAE) FA and the UAE National Security Advisor, UAE FA President Yousef Al Serkal, UAE FA vice president Mohamed Thani Al Rumaithi, UAE Judo Association President Mohamed Bin Thaloob and UAE Higher Council of Youth vice president Mohammed Ibrahim Al Mahmoud.
Sheikh Salman thanked Sheikh Hazza for the warm welcome, and underlined the key role Sheikh Hazza plays in supporting the development of football improvement throughout the UAE.
Sheikh Salman also congratulated Sheikh Hazza for the third-placed finish achieved by the UAE at the 2015 AFC Asian Cup in Australia, saying that the result reflects both the continuous improvement of the national team and the efforts the UAE FA made to prepare the team for the continental finals.
The AFC President added that he was sure that the UAE’s success in Australia would provide renewed impetus for the national team to garner even more success, especially given the qualified technical staff and highly capable players they have at their disposal.
Sheikh Salman also discussed the AFC programs and initiatives aimed at developing all aspects of the game in Asia, stressing that the unity of Asia’s footballing family would be the main guarantee of success.
Sheikh Hazza praised the vital role being played by the AFC, under the leadership of Sheikh Salman, to raise the standard of football in Asia, hailing the achievements the AFC has made at all levels in such a short period of time and adding that the improved standards were reflected during the Asian Cup where the level of competition was extremely high.
Sheikh Hazza also confirmed the UAE’s support for Sheikh Salman to continue leading the AFC, praising the work done by Sheikh Salman since he assumed the role of AFC President.
